Get prepared for an extraordinary journey towards Tsingy de Bemaraha - a UNESCO World Heritage Site unlike any. Tsingy, meaning "where one can't walk barefoot," is a labyrinth out of limestone formations that form a unique surroundings of crisp, jagged peaks. Adventurous travelers can explore our natural wonder by crossing suspension system bridges and climbing thru narrow canyons. This surreal playground promises unforgettable views as well as one opportunity to embrace the thrill of conquering the hard.
For those seeking the best more refined dining experience, Madagascar boasts several upscale restaurants that showcase the well out of Malagasy cuisine. The country's rich cultural diversity influences its food, blending French, African, Indian, and Chinese flavors into a delightful fusion. Indulge in dishes like "romazava," a traditional meat stew cooked with leafy greens and ginger, or the famous "brochette de zébu," tender components of grilled zebu served with a spicy tomato sauce.
